1. Intshayelelo

Ngokukhula ngokukhawuleza kweshishini le-aluminium kunye nokunyuka okuqhubekayo kweetoni zoomatshini be-aluminium extrusion, iteknoloji ye-porous mold aluminium extrusion iye yavela. I-Aluminiyamu yokukhupha i-porous mold iphucula kakhulu ukusebenza kakuhle kwemveliso ye-extrusion kwaye ibeka iimfuno eziphezulu zobuchwepheshe kuyilo lokungunda kunye neenkqubo zokukhupha.

2 Inkqubo ye-Extrusion

Impembelelo yenkqubo ye-extrusion ekusebenzeni kwemveliso ye-porous mold aluminium extrusion ibonakala ikakhulu kulawulo lwemiba emithathu: ukushisa okungenanto, ubushushu bokubumba, kunye nobushushu bokuphuma.

2.1 Iqondo lobushushu elingenanto

Ubushushu obufanayo obungenanto bunempembelelo ebalulekileyo kwimveliso ye-extrusion. Kwimveliso yokwenyani, oomatshini bokukhupha abaqhelene nokuguquguquka komphezulu badla ngokufudunyezwa kusetyenziswa amaziko amaninzi angenanto. Iziko ezininzi ezingenanto zibonelela ngokufudumeza okufanayo kunye nokucokisekileyo okungenanto kunye neempawu ezilungileyo zokugquma. Ukongezelela, ukuze kuqinisekiswe ukusebenza kakuhle, indlela "yokushisa ephantsi kunye nesantya esiphezulu" isoloko isetyenziswa. Kule meko, ukushisa okungenanto kunye nokushisa okuphumayo kufuneka kuhambelane ngokusondeleyo nesantya sokukhupha, kunye nezicwangciso ezithathela ingqalelo utshintsho kwixinzelelo lwe-extrusion kunye nemeko yendawo engenanto. Iisetingi zobushushu ezingenanto zixhomekeke kwiimeko zokwenyani zemveliso, kodwa njengesikhokelo ngokubanzi, kwi-porous mold extrusion, amaqondo obushushu angenanto agcinwa phakathi kwe-420-450 ° C, kunye ne-flat dies ibekwe phezulu kancinci nge-10-20 ° C xa kuthelekiswa nokwahlukana kuyafa.

2.2 Ubushushu boMngundo

Ngokusekwe kumava emveliso kwisiza, ubushushu bomngundo kufuneka bugcinwe phakathi kwe420-450°C. Amaxesha okufudumeza okugqithisileyo kunokukhokelela kukhukuliseko lokungunda ngexesha lokusebenza. Ngaphezu koko, ukubekwa kokungunda okufanelekileyo ngexesha lokufudumeza kubalulekile. Iimbumba akufanele zihlanganiswe ngokusondeleyo kakhulu, zishiye indawo phakathi kwazo. Ukuthintela ukuphuma komoya kwesithando somlilo okanye ukubekwa okungafanelekanga kunokukhokelela ekufudumeni okungalinganiyo kunye nokugqithiswa okungahambelaniyo.

Izinto ezi-3 zokungunda

Uyilo lokungunda, ukusetyenzwa komngundo, kunye nokugcinwa kokungunda kubalulekile ekubunjweni kwe-extrusion kwaye kuchaphazela ngokuthe ngqo umgangatho womphezulu wemveliso, ukuchaneka komda, kunye nokusebenza kakuhle kwemveliso. Ukutsalwa kwiinkqubo zemveliso kunye namava oyilo lokungunda, makhe sihlalutye le miba.

3.1 Uyilo lokungunda

Umngundo sisiseko sokwenziwa kwemveliso kwaye udlala indima ebalulekileyo ekumiseleni imilo, ukuchaneka komda, umgangatho womphezulu, kunye neempawu zezinto zemveliso. Kwiiprofayili zokubumba ezinabileyo ezineemfuno eziphezulu zomphezulu, ukuphuculwa komgangatho womphezulu kunokufezekiswa ngokunciphisa inani lomngxuma wokuguqula kunye nokuphucula ukubekwa kweebhulorho zokuguqula ukuphepha owona mphezulu wokuhombisa weprofayile. Ukongeza, ukufa kweflethi, ukusebenzisa uyilo lomngxuma wokubuyela umva kunokuqinisekisa ukuhamba kwentsimbi efanayo kwimingxuma yokufa.

3.2 Ukulungiswa kokungunda

Ngexesha lokulungiswa kokungunda, ukunciphisa ukuxhathisa ukuhamba kwesinyithi kwiibhulorho kubalulekile. Ukugaya iibhulorho zokuguqula ngokutyibilikayo kuqinisekisa ukuchaneka kwezikhundla zebhulorho yokuphazamiseka kwaye kunceda ukufezekisa ukuhamba kwentsimbi efanayo. Kwiiprofayili ezineemfuno eziphezulu zomgangatho ophezulu, ezifana neepaneli zelanga, cinga ukwandisa ukuphakama kwegumbi le-welding okanye ukusebenzisa inkqubo ye-welding yesibini ukuqinisekisa iziphumo ezilungileyo ze-welding.

3.3 Ukugcinwa koMngundo

Ukugcinwa rhoqo komngundo kubalulekile ngokulinganayo. Ukupholisa iimbumba kunye nokuphumeza ukugcinwa kwe-nitrogenization kunokuthintela imiba efana nobunzima obungalinganiyo kwiindawo zokusebenza zokubumba.

4 Umgangatho ongenanto

Umgangatho wesithuba esingenanto kunempembelelo ebalulekileyo kumgangatho wemveliso, ukusebenza kakuhle kwe-extrusion, kunye nomonakalo wokungunda. Izithuba ezikumgangatho ophantsi zingakhokelela kwiingxaki zomgangatho onje ngeegrooves, ukujika kombala emva kwe-oxidation, kunye nokunciphisa ubomi bokungunda. Umgangatho ongenanto ubandakanya ukubunjwa okufanelekileyo kunye nokufana kwezinto, zombini ezichaphazela ngokuthe ngqo ukuphuma kwe-extrusion kunye nomgangatho womphezulu.

4.1 Ulungelelwaniso loBumemo

Ukuthatha iiprofayili zephaneli yelanga njengomzekelo, ulungelelwaniso olufanelekileyo lwe-Si, Mg, kunye ne-Fe kwi-alloy ekhethekileyo ye-6063 ye-porous mold extrusion ibalulekile ekufezekiseni umgangatho ofanelekileyo womphezulu ngaphandle kokuphazamisa iimpawu zoomatshini. Isixa esipheleleyo kunye nomlinganiselo we-Si kunye ne-Mg zibalulekile, kwaye ngokusekelwe kumava okuvelisa ixesha elide, ukugcina i-Si + Mg kuluhlu lwe-0.82-0.90% lufanelekile ukufumana umgangatho ofunekayo wendawo.

Kuhlalutyo lwezibhengezo ezingahambelaniyo kwiipaneli zelanga, kwafunyaniswa ukuba ukulandelela izinto kunye nokungcola kwakungazinzanga okanye kudlule imida, kuchaphazela kakhulu umgangatho womhlaba. Ukongezwa kwezinto ngexesha lokudibanisa kwi-melting shop kufuneka kwenziwe ngokucophelela ukuphepha ukungazinzi okanye ukugqithisa kwezinto zokulandelela. Kuhlelo lwenkunkuma yoshishino, inkunkuma yokukhupha ibandakanya inkunkuma yokuqala efana nokusikwa kunye nemathiriyeli esisiseko, inkunkuma yesibini ibandakanya inkunkuma yasemva kokulungiswa ukusuka kwimisebenzi efana ne-oxidation kunye nomgubo wokugquma, kunye neeprofayili zokugquma i-thermal zihlelwa njengenkunkuma ephezulu. Iiprofayili ze-oxidized kufuneka zisebenzise ekhethekileyo engenanto, kwaye ngokubanzi akukho nkunkuma iya kongezwa xa izinto zanele.

4.2 Inkqubo yeMveliso engenanto

Ukufumana izikhewu ezikumgangatho ophezulu, ukuthotyelwa ngokungqongqo kwiimfuno zenkqubo yokuhlanjululwa kwenitrogen kunye nexesha lokumisa i-aluminium kubalulekile. Izinto ze-alloying zongezwa ngokuqhelekileyo kwifom yebhloko, kwaye ukuxuba ngokucokisekileyo kusetyenziselwa ukukhawuleza ukuchithwa kwabo. Ukuxuba okufanelekileyo kuthintela ukubunjwa kweendawo ezihlala kwindawo ephezulu yoxinaniso lwezinto ze-alloy.
